I was somewhere close to the border between Armagh and Monaghan, lost of course. I saw a sign that indicated GMT, which I confused with GPS, there was a Gnome beside it, pointing. I took his advice, kept on driving, came to a X roads where someone had written, BreXit this way, no arrow. I was bolixed, DUPed by a ******* blue nosed Gnome, a Leprechaun would not be near as mischievous. Out of fuel, well after midnight, Halloween to boot, no choice but remain, yet, all I wanted was to leave. Ps. Show me the way to go Gnome is a metaphorical analogy which attempts to explain N.Ireland.
